TRIGGER

 

Time Lapse 

The camera can be triggered by timer at a preset time interval (from 30 seconds to 

every 8 hours). Please note that even in Time Lapse mode, the camera can still be 

triggered unless the Sensitivity is set to OFF.

SYSTEM

 

Clock 

Enter to set the Date and Time. 

Time Stamp 

ON /Off. Choose if the image stamp is to be shown or not (Time / date / temperature 
°C / moon phase). 

Flash Power 

High / Low. Infrared (Black) Flash Power. 

Format 

Format the SD card. This will erase all data on the SD card. This cannot be undone. 

Overwrite 

ON/OFF. If ON, once the SD card is full, the camera will delete the oldest images / 
video and keep recording the new images / videos. 

Default 

Restore all settings to factory default values. 

Information 

Show Model name & version of firmware on the camera. 

Password 

This option allows for a 6 digit password to be set. 

Beep 

Select On or Off for Beeps when pushing the camera buttons 

FW Update 

If a Firmware update for the camera is required, this option will be used 

LED Indicator 

This turns the motion sensor aiming light in the front of the camera ON or OFF (only 
flashes in SETUP MODE).
